Abhay Verma on learning everything from Shah Rukh Khan: ‘The man of my dreams’

Abhay Verma is gearing up to appear alongside Shah Rukh Khan in the much-anticipated film ‘King’. Sharing his thoughts on working with the superstar, Abhay described the experience as working with “the man of my dreams.” The actor, who was last seen in ‘Operation Safed Sagar’, admitted that he grew up admiring Shah Rukh. Being part of this project alongside him has reshaped his perspective on what stardom truly means.

Abhay Verma wants to become a person like Shah Rukh

In an interview with India Today, Abhay Deol reflected on what he took away from working with Shah Rukh Khan and why becoming a better person matters more to him than becoming a bigger star. He said, “I don’t think I’ll be able to tell you that because I’ve seen, I’ve learned to see dreams by seeing him. A lot of people want to become an actor like him. I really want to become a person like him because that really wins. It sums it up. Every character that I do, every film I do, my whole intention is to become a better person and then become a better actor, if possible.”

Abhay Verma recalls his first meeting with Shah Rukh on set

Abhay also spoke about first meeting Shah Rukh on the set of ‘King’, admitting it took a while for the reality of the moment to sink in. He recalled, “Meeting him was actually, he doesn’t make you realise that he’s him, you know? After spending hours with him on the first day itself, I was lucky, and when I was going back, I realised, ‘Oh shit, that’s the man of my dreams.’ That’s the one person that I’ve idealised all my life and seen dreams of. I’ve travelled all these journeys and fought difficult conditions in my life, like how he has fought difficult conditions in his films.”

Abhay Verma on what he has learnt about relationships and family

He revealed that Shah Rukh’s influence stretches well beyond acting and into how he wants to live his personal life. He said, “Like he has done in his films, just the way he has nurtured and valued his relationship with his sisters, I want to do the same with my sister. The way he has romanticised love and relationships, I also want to romanticise them like that with my partner. The way he has respected his mother in his films, especially the moment in Chak De! India when, in the end, he brings his mom outside and makes her see someone rubbing the word ‘gaddar’ off his house, that’s the feeling I resonate with. I really want to make my mom proud through whatever I do. So now, whoever praises me, it’s indirectly a praise for Shah sir. He’s the one person I have learnt everything from.”

Abhay Verma’s upcoming film ‘King’

‘King’ also stars Deepika Padukone, Rani Mukerji, Abhishek Bachchan, Suhana Khan, Anil Kapoor, Abhay Verma, Arshad Warsi, and others in important roles. The movie is about a teacher and his student who go on a dangerous journey, facing tough conditions and huge challenges to survive. ‘King’ will release in theatres during Christmas 2026, at the same time as big Hollywood films like ‘Jumanji’, ‘Avengers: Doomsday’, and ‘Dune 3’.
